‘My legs were shaking’ at Madrid fans singing ‘Hey Jude’: Bellingham

The England international hit a 95th-minute winner for Madrid against Getafe in a derby at the Santiago Bernabeu, securing a 2-1 win with his fifth La Liga goal in four games.
